Billericay Train Station is well-equipped to ensure a smooth and hassle-free journey. The ticket office operates from as early as 6:00 AM till the evening, making it convenient for early risers and night owls to plan their travel. For added ease, ticket machines are available along with facilities for collecting tickets purchased online. And for those who prefer to travel smart, smartcards can be issued and validated at the station.
Accessibility is prioritized here with step-free access to all platforms, although the lifts are locked between 20:15 and 06:00. The station offers accessible parking spaces, induction loops, and even step-free waiting rooms, ensuring everyone can travel with ease. Refreshments and an ATM machine are on hand to make your waiting time pleasant and productive.
Venturing beyond the station is simple with an array of transport links. A taxi rank is conveniently located at the station, perfect for those who want to hop into a cab. If you prefer buses, 'First' operates frequent services to local areas. With a Billericay PLUSBUS ticket, you can enjoy unlimited bus travel around town, combining train and bus travel with extra savings. Substitute bus services are readily available at the station entrance should rail replacements be required.

When travelling through Whitland, you'll find essential facilities to enhance your journey. While there is no staffed ticket office, you can conveniently purchase and collect your tickets from accessible machines anytime. The station is equipped with step-free access, ensuring hassle-free movement, especially if you're navigating with heavy luggage or require special assistance. If you need immediate support, a helpful helpline is at your service, making travel planning smoother.
Although waiting rooms and refreshment facilities are absent, seating is provided for your comfort as you await your train. For passengers with bicycles, Whitland offers storage options with six spaces available, although further cycling amenities like hiring services are not present here. If nature calls, unfortunately, there are no public toilets available on-site, advising travellers to plan accordingly.
Transport connections from Whitland are facilitated chiefly by local buses, with a rail replacement bus stop conveniently located near the station on Station Road. However, if you're planning to explore surrounding areas by more personalized means, options such as cycle hire are not available directly from the station. It's recommended to plan your onward journey in advance, capitalizing on the local bus services for extended connectivity.
